HIP 54664

HIP 54664 is a G-type (Yellow) star located in the constellation Centaurus.

Located approximately 948.1 light-years from Earth, HIP 54664 resides within the broader disk of our Milky Way galaxy.

HIP 54664 is classified as a spectral class G star (G-type (Yellow)) on the Harvard spectral classification system.

HIP 54664 has an apparent magnitude of +8.30, placing it beyond naked-eye visibility. A good pair of binoculars or a small telescope is required to observe this star. Observers will note its yellow hue, which corresponds to a B-V color index of +0.997.
